Maceo Plex, the stage name of Eric Estornel, is a prominent American DJ and techno music producer known for his innovative and eclectic sound. Raised in Dallas and Miami, he began his musical journey at a young age, initially gaining recognition under the alias Eric Entity. His early career saw him supporting notable acts like Green Velvet, which laid the groundwork for his future success. Transitioning to the Maetrik moniker, he established himself in the techno scene throughout the 2000s, but it was the adoption of the Maceo Plex name that propelled him to international stardom.
In 2010, Maceo Plex released his debut album, “Life Index,” through Crosstown Rebels, marking a significant milestone in his career. His unique blend of house and techno resonated with audiences, leading to a series of successful singles that defined the early 2010s. His residency at Ibiza’s Pacha, Mosaic by Maceo, further solidified his status as a leading figure in the electronic music scene, showcasing a diverse lineup of artists and pushing the boundaries of traditional club music.
Maceo Plex’s creativity continued to flourish with the release of his concept album “Solar” in 2017, which explored deeper emotional connections through ambient electronica and breakbeats. His subsequent projects, including the “Mutant Series” and remixes for iconic tracks like Faithless’ “Insomnia,” demonstrate his ability to evolve while maintaining a strong connection to his roots.
Currently based in Barcelona, Maceo Plex is preparing for the release of his upcoming album “93,” which celebrates his 30-year journey in music.
